With Ti you could probably more or less copy the ducati trellis frame design. Aluminum would need a complete re-design and really works best when its done in a complex manner (varying wall thickness, large thin sections etc) - it can make for an extremely stiff, light frame when done right, but I suspect it'd be easier and cheaper to do a light one-off frame from Ti than aluminum for a duc.  Just a guess from my limited fabrication experience.
